Output 63d43cd775d897de28dd938f74866b18e1ac87d6e2ffda9df6e94f4223463be1:1

value
317232
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c61c02282516a863b98eb8f18c8761fa5188049 OP_EQUAL
address
3EVHdE3Q1rFDNEgGFXXERzrtsMo5vECS7o
transaction
63d43cd775d897de28dd938f74866b18e1ac87d6e2ffda9df6e94f4223463be1
spent
true